Hexagram 13 · Line 3
Fellowship — 三九
Tong Ren · San Jiu
三九 · San Jiu
The Line
He hides weapons in the thicket, climbs the high hill before it. For three years he does not rise.
Interpretation
Here fellowship has turned into mistrust. One distrusts others, lays secret ambush, and seeks to spy out the others from afar. One is dealing with a hard opponent, who cannot be reached in this way. Here are shown the hindrances that stand in the way of fellowship with others. One has ulterior motives oneself and seeks occasionally to surprise the other. But just this makes one mistrustful; one seeks the same cunning in the opponent as well and seeks to spy it out. As a result, one moves ever further from true fellowship. The longer it lasts, the more one becomes estranged.
